Logo

Torrents Search Engine

Search Any Type Of Torrents

Torrent Details

God's Crucible - Islam and the Making of Europe, 570–1215

Category: Other
Size: 991.59 MB
Seeders: 21
Leechers: 32
Downloads: 722
Uploaded: Apr 15, 2023
Related Torrents